In Japan, Winnie the Pooh and the Honey Tree was paired with a re-release of Sammy, the Way-Out Seal on July 18, 1967
On October 21, 1985, Winnie the Pooh and the Honey Tree was re-released in the United Kingdom as a supporting feature to a re-release of Peter Pan.
